Production Assistant, FOX & Friends
Job Position(s): Production Assistant, FOX & Friends OVERVIEW OF THE COMPANY Fox News MediaFOX News Media operates the FOX News Channel (FNC), FOX Business Network (FBN), FOX News Digital, FOX News Audio, FOX News Books, the direct-to-consumer digital streaming services FOX Nation and FOX News International and the newly announced platform FOX Weather. Currently the number one network in all of cable, FNC has also been the most watched television news channel for 20 consecutive years, while FBN currently ranks among the top business channels on cable. Owned by FOX Corporation, FOX News Media reaches 200 million people each month.JOB DESCRIPTIONWe are looking for a motivated Production Assistant to join the number one national cable morning show, FOX & Friends. The sky is the limit for someone eager to learn and grow in this fast-paced and competitive industry. As a Production Assistant, you will work to coordinate live guests both in studio and on remote, work alongside editors to cut and plug the best video for stories, produce full segments, and respond to the needs of the team with a can-do attitude.
